excel表格怎么改日

excel表格怎么改日

修改Excel表格中的日期可以通过多种方式来实现,包括直接编辑单元格、使用查找和替换功能、应用日期格式、以及使用公式和VBA宏来进行批量修改。 最简单的方法是直接编辑单元格中的日期,但对于大量数据,可以使用公式或VBA宏来更有效地进行批量修改。以下是一些具体的方法和步骤。


一、直接编辑单元格

直接在单元格中点击并修改日期是最简单的方法,但对于大量数据,这种方法不太实际。适用于少量数据的快速调整。

方法

  1. 双击需要修改的单元格。
  2. 输入新的日期格式(例如:2023-01-01)。
  3. 按下“Enter”键确认修改。

这个方法非常直观,但不适合处理大量数据。

二、使用查找和替换功能

Excel的查找和替换功能可以快速批量修改日期,适用于某些特定的日期格式转换。

步骤

  1. 按下“Ctrl + H”打开查找和替换对话框。
  2. 在“查找内容”框中输入需要替换的日期或日期格式。
  3. 在“替换为”框中输入新的日期或日期格式。
  4. 点击“全部替换”。

这样可以一次性修改多个匹配的日期,不过需要注意日期格式的一致性。

三、应用日期格式

如果日期已经输入,但显示格式不正确,可以通过设置单元格格式来统一日期显示格式。

步骤

  1. 选择需要修改的日期单元格区域。
  2. 右键点击选择“设置单元格格式”。
  3. 在“数字”选项卡中选择“日期”。
  4. 选择所需的日期格式,点击“确定”。

这种方法适用于显示格式的调整,不会改变实际的日期数据。

四、使用公式进行批量修改

对于大量日期数据,可以使用Excel公式来进行批量修改。常用的日期公式包括DATETEXTDATEVALUE等。

示例公式

  1. 加减天数=A1 + 7(将A1单元格的日期加上7天)。
  2. 日期格式转换=TEXT(A1, "YYYY-MM-DD")(将A1单元格的日期转换为指定格式)。
  3. 提取年份=YEAR(A1)(提取A1单元格中的年份)。

使用公式可以灵活地处理日期数据,并自动更新结果。

五、使用VBA宏进行高级操作

对于非常复杂的日期修改需求,可以使用VBA宏来实现。VBA宏具有高度的灵活性,适用于复杂的批量操作。

示例代码

Sub ModifyDates()

Dim ws As Worksheet

Dim cell As Range

Set ws = ThisWorkbook.Sheets("Sheet1")

For Each cell In ws.Range("A1:A100")

If IsDate(cell.Value) Then

cell.Value = cell.Value + 7 ' 将所有日期加上7天

End If

Next cell

End Sub

这个宏将指定范围内的所有日期加上7天。可以根据需要修改代码以实现其他日期修改需求。

六、使用Power Query进行数据转换

Power Query是Excel中的强大数据处理工具,可以用来进行复杂的数据转换和清理工作,包括日期修改。

步骤

  1. 选择数据范围,点击“数据”选项卡中的“从表格/范围”。
  2. 在Power Query编辑器中,选择需要修改的日期列。
  3. 使用“添加列”功能创建新的日期列,并应用所需的日期转换公式。
  4. 关闭并加载数据,将修改后的数据导回Excel。

Power Query适合处理大规模数据转换,并且可以重复使用和更新。


通过以上方法,可以根据具体需求选择最合适的方式来修改Excel表格中的日期。无论是简单的单元格编辑,还是复杂的VBA宏和Power Query,每一种方法都有其特定的应用场景。

相关问答FAQs:

1. 如何在Excel表格中修改日期格式?
在Excel中,您可以通过以下步骤修改日期格式:选择需要修改的单元格或单元格范围,然后右键单击并选择“格式单元格”选项。在弹出的窗口中,选择“数字”选项卡,然后在“类别”列表中选择“日期”。在右侧的“类型”列表中,选择适合您的日期格式。点击确定即可将日期格式修改为所选格式。

2. 如何在Excel表格中更改日期的顺序?
如果您想在Excel表格中更改日期的顺序(例如从“年-月-日”改为“日-月-年”),可以按照以下步骤操作:选择需要修改的单元格或单元格范围,然后右键单击并选择“格式单元格”选项。在弹出的窗口中,选择“数字”选项卡,然后在右侧的“类型”列表中选择“自定义”。在“类型”框中输入您想要的日期格式,例如“dd-mm-yyyy”。点击确定即可更改日期顺序。

3. 如何在Excel表格中改变日期的显示方式?
如果您想改变Excel表格中日期的显示方式(例如从“2022/01/01”改为“1st January, 2022”),可以按照以下步骤进行操作:选择需要修改的单元格或单元格范围,然后右键单击并选择“格式单元格”选项。在弹出的窗口中,选择“数字”选项卡,然后在右侧的“类别”列表中选择“自定义”。在“类型”框中输入您想要的日期显示方式,例如“d"th" mmmm, yyyy”。点击确定即可改变日期的显示方式。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4561588

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部